Cost of Exit Window Installation - The average cost for installing an exit window typ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on window size and complexity. Larger or custom-sized windows may increase the total expense.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

Labor and Material Expenses - Labor costs for exit window installation generally fall between $500 and $1,500, with material costs ranging from $700 to $2,000. These prices can vary based on window type, frame materials, and accessibility. Contact local service providers to get tailored quotes.

Additional Costs and Factors - Additional expenses such as permits, structural modifications, or reinforcement can add $200 to $1,000 or more to the overall cost. The complexity of the installation and the condition of the existing opening influence the final price. Local contractors can assess these factors during a consultation.

Cost Variability by Location - Prices for exit window installation may vary across different areas, with typical 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 in Waterbury, CT, and nearby regions. Factors like local labor rates and material availability impact the final costs. Pros in the area can help determine accurate pricing for specific proj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is an exit window? An exit window is a window designed to provide a safe emergency escape route from a building, typically required in basements or bedrooms for safety compliance.

Why install an exit window? Installing an exit window enhances safety by offering a secondary escape route during emergencies and can improve natural light and ventilation.

What types of exit windows are available? Common options include egress windows, which can be casement, double-hung, or sliding styles, depending on space and design preferences.

How long does an exit window installation typically take? The installation duration varies based on the property's specifics and window type but generally ranges from a few hours to a full day.
